What is the best time to visit Comoros?

Best Time to Visit Comoros

The best time to travel to Comoros is during the dry season from May to October.

Dry Season in Comoros

The dry season in Comoros runs from May to October and is the best time to visit the country. During this season, the weather is pleasant and sunny, with temperatures ranging from 21°C to 30°C. The dry season is perfect for outdoor activities such as hiking, swimming, and snorkeling. It is also the best time to explore the country’s attractions, including its beautiful beaches and lush green forests. Additionally, travelers can experience the local culture and festivals that take place throughout the season.
